<p>An inexpensive alternative would be the use of anti-aging night creams. There are a lot of anti-aging night creams available in the market but not all of them works. Whether or not they are effective really depends on what they contain. I&#8217;ll be sharing to you what are the right and wrong ingredients for anti-aging creams.</p>
<p><span id="more-1425"></span></p>
<p>Let&#8217;s start on the ingredients that you <span style="text-decoration: underline;">should be looking</span> for in an anti-aging cream:</p>
<p><strong>Shea Butter</strong> &#8211; It is a natural fat extracted from the seed of the African Shea tree, also referred to as the tree of life. A night time moisturizer containing the oil can help heal blemishes, relive itching, heal allergic reactions, and reverse wrinkles. It can also be used for stretch marks, scars, age spots and eczema.</p>
<p>One of the reasons why it is effective against the signs of aging is because of the vitamin A content.</p>
<p><span style="text-decoration: underline;">Retinoids are actually a synthetic version of vitamin A</span> which sometimes can cause redness, itchiness and irritation. Using an anti-aging cream containing retinoid with shea butter can provide the same benefits like Retin-A &#8212; smooth younger healthy looking skin, reducing fine lines, wrinkles and sagging &#8212; but without any of the adverse reactions.</p>
<p><strong>Active Manuka Honey</strong> &#8211; As well all know honey has been long used for a variety of medicinal purpose.</p>
<p>Active Manuka Honey has the natural antibacterial activity, therefore, an anti-aging cream containing active manuka honey can  heal blemishes and prevent new ones from forming.  The antioxidant activity of the honey helps to reverse free radical damage, which is one of the primary causes of wrinkles and other signs of aging.</p>
<p><strong>Avocado Oil</strong> &#8211; is high in unsaponifiables (sterolins) which are reputed to be beneficial in reducing age spots, healing scars and moisturizing the upper layers of the skin. Study shows that sterolins in avocado oil can diminish age spots.</p>
<p><em>Oils with the highest unsaponifiables are shea butter, avocado oil, sesame oil, soybean oil and olive oil.</em></p>
<p>Other ingredients like vitamin E, wakame extract, and coenzyme Q10 are also beneficial in fighting the signs of aging.</p>
<p>Now, let me share to you the ingredients you <span style="text-decoration: underline;">should avoid</span> in an anti-aging cream:</p>
<p><strong>Parabens</strong> &#8211; Usually used as preservatives in anti-aging products to increase shelf life. The fact is that it is a potential carcinogen and can be harmful for humans in long run. Many countries have already banned the use of Parabens in cosmetics.</p>
<p><strong>Alcohol</strong> &#8211; It will dry out your skin. Natural alcohols such as stearyl and cetearyl alcohols are okay to use, but avoid the synthetic ones because they will definitely damage your skin.</p>
<p><strong>Mineral Oil</strong> &#8211; Almost all anti-wrinkle creams contains Mineral Oil as a moisturizing agent &#8212; totally not! It is a gasoline byproduct that only creates a thick oil layer on the skin clogging the skin pores, therefore, leading to acne and blackheads.</p>
<p><strong>Dioxanes</strong> &#8211; are used to make harsh ingredients milder. The use of dioxanes was banned by The state of California because they have found it to cause cancer.</p>
<p><strong>Fragrance</strong> &#8211; It is used in a lot of cosmetics, but did you know that fragrances are made from thousands of chemical compounds and it could just irritate and harm your body&#8217;s internal system?</p>
<p>Now you know the right and better ingredients for anti-aging creams, and what you must avoid. Keep these ingredients in mind and remember to read and check the ingredients first before purchasing any anti-aging product.</p>

<p>Acne is caused by excessive production of hormones called <span style="text-decoration: underline;">androgens</span>. If your system is producing extra androgens, your oil-producing glands will produce more oil which will cause more acne.</p>
<p>There were some reports of common side effects from women who took Diane 35:</p>
<ul>
<li>dizziness</li>
<li>nausea</li>
<li>breast pain, tenderness, or swelling</li>
<li>mood swings</li>
<li>vomiting</li>
<li>weight gain or loss</li>
</ul>

<p><span id="more-613"></span>When I started taking F2F, I started to see little effects for a week. I noticed that I&#8217;m a bit less oily than before. Then for 1 month, my face became less oily and I don&#8217;t see tiny zits anymore. I&#8217;m very happy with this product! What&#8217;s even more good about this product is that it contains Praventin™ which is clinicaly proven to clear acne. It has an anti-microbial, anti-oxidant and anti-inflammatory properties. Praventin is based on milk&#8217;s many bioactive components with specific physiological efforts to support a healthy complexion from the inside. It helps reduce the redness from inflammation and helps repair the damaged cells caused by blemishes.</p>
<p>The recommended intake of F2F is to take 1 capsule every morning and evening (2 daily), 30 minutes before meal. It advises the consumers to take F2F for at least two months &#8212; My dermatologist advised me to take it for at least 3 months though. Recommended daily intake should not be exceeded.</p>
<p>The Ingredients of F2F are:</p>
<ul>
<li>Lactoferrin</li>
<li>Milk protein</li>
<li>Capsule; Hydroxypropyl methyl cellulose, microcrystalline cellulose and silicon dioxide.</li>
<li>Praventin™</li>
</ul>
<p>Contents: 60 vegetable capsules, 30 days supply.</p>
<p>2 capsules contain typically</p>
<ul>
<li>Lactoferrin          160MG</li>
<li>Milk Protein          40MG</li>
</ul>
<p>F2F is a food supplement that helps to maintain a healthy skin from within. F2F has not been reported to cause any side effects and has no known contraindications for use during pregnancy and breast feeding. There also has been a study that the oral intake of F2F is statistically and clinically significant in reducing the blemishing associated with acne effecting both the face and body, as acne does not only affects the face. Showing a 71% decrease in complexion blemishes after one month and 95% after two months.</p>
